工程项目管理如何敏捷?
工程项目管理实现敏捷的方法包括:采用敏捷方法论、强调跨职能团队合作、持续反馈与迭代、灵活的项目规划、注重客户需求。其中,采用敏捷方法论是核心。敏捷方法论源于软件开发领域,旨在通过迭代和增量的方法快速响应变化和提高项目交付速度。在工程项目管理中,采用敏捷方法论可以缩短项目周期,提高团队协作效率,增强对变化的适应能力。例如,Scrum和Kanban是常用的敏捷框架,通过将项目分解成小的可交付单元,定期回顾和调整计划,确保项目始终朝着正确的方向前进。
一、采用敏捷方法论
敏捷方法论起源于软件开发领域,但其核心理念和实践同样适用于工程项目管理。通过采用敏捷方法论,工程项目管理能够更好地应对快速变化的需求和环境。
1.1 Scrum框架的应用
Scrum是敏捷方法论中的一种框架,它通过短期的迭代(称为冲刺)实现持续交付。在工程项目管理中,Scrum可以帮助团队快速识别和解决问题,确保项目按时交付。例如,在建筑项目中,Scrum团队可以每两周进行一次冲刺,评估当前进展并调整下一阶段的工作计划。
1.2 Kanban的实施
Kanban是一种视觉化的管理工具,通过看板展示工作流程和任务进度。在工程项目管理中,Kanban可以帮助团队识别瓶颈,提高工作效率。例如,施工团队可以使用Kanban看板跟踪各个施工阶段的任务,从而更好地协调资源和时间。
二、强调跨职能团队合作
跨职能团队合作是敏捷项目管理的核心原则之一。通过组建跨职能团队,各个专业领域的成员能够共同协作,快速解决问题,提高项目效率。
2.1 团队构建与角色分配
在工程项目中,跨职能团队通常包括设计师、工程师、项目经理和客户代表等不同角色。每个角色负责特定的任务和决策,通过紧密合作实现项目目标。例如,在桥梁建设项目中,结构工程师和建筑设计师需要共同解决设计和施工中的技术难题。
2.2 协作工具与沟通机制
为了促进跨职能团队的有效合作,项目管理工具和沟通机制至关重要。常用的协作工具包括JIRA、Trello和Asana等,它们可以帮助团队跟踪任务进度和共享信息。此外,定期的会议和反馈机制,如每日站会和迭代回顾,可以确保团队成员始终保持信息同步。
三、持续反馈与迭代
持续反馈与迭代是敏捷项目管理的重要特征,通过不断的反馈和调整,确保项目始终朝着正确的方向前进。
3.1 建立反馈机制
在工程项目中,反馈机制可以包括客户反馈、团队内部反馈和外部专家评审等。例如,在道路建设项目中,项目团队可以定期邀请客户和社区代表进行现场考察和评估,收集他们的意见和建议。
3.2 迭代与改进
基于收集到的反馈,团队可以进行迭代和改进。例如,在建筑项目中,如果客户对初步设计方案不满意,团队可以根据反馈进行修改和优化,直到客户满意为止。通过不断的迭代和改进,项目质量和客户满意度将大大提高。
四、灵活的项目规划
灵活的项目规划是实现敏捷项目管理的关键,通过动态调整计划,确保项目能够及时响应变化和挑战。
4.1 动态规划与调整
在工程项目中,灵活的项目规划意味着项目计划可以根据实际情况进行调整。例如,在桥梁建设项目中,如果遇到不可预见的地质问题,项目团队可以重新评估和调整施工计划,以确保项目顺利进行。
4.2 风险管理与应对
灵活的项目规划还包括有效的风险管理和应对措施。通过识别潜在风险并制定应对策略,项目团队能够更好地应对不确定性。例如,在高层建筑项目中,项目团队可以提前制定应对恶劣天气的计划,确保施工进度不受影响。
五、注重客户需求
敏捷项目管理强调客户需求,通过持续关注和满足客户需求,确保项目成果符合客户期望。
5.1 客户参与与沟通
在工程项目中,客户参与和沟通至关重要。通过定期的客户会议和沟通,项目团队可以及时了解客户需求和期望。例如,在住宅开发项目中,项目团队可以邀请客户参与设计讨论,确保最终方案满足客户需求。
5.2 定制化解决方案
根据客户需求,项目团队可以提供定制化的解决方案。例如,在商业综合体项目中,项目团队可以根据客户的业务需求和市场定位,提供量身定制的设计和施工方案,从而提高项目的市场竞争力。
六、敏捷工具与技术的应用
使用合适的敏捷工具和技术,可以进一步提升工程项目管理的效率和效果。
6.1 项目管理软件
敏捷项目管理软件如JIRA、Asana和Trello,可以帮助团队高效管理任务、时间和资源。这些工具提供了任务分配、进度跟踪、沟通协作等功能,确保团队成员始终保持信息同步。例如,在大型基础设施项目中,JIRA可以用于追踪各个子项目的进展,及时识别并解决问题。
6.2 版本控制系统
在工程项目中,尤其是涉及复杂设计和文档管理的项目,版本控制系统(如Git)可以帮助团队管理不同版本的设计和文档。通过版本控制系统,团队可以轻松回溯历史版本,确保所有成员使用最新的设计和文档。
七、培训与文化建设
为了成功实施敏捷项目管理,团队成员的培训和敏捷文化的建设同样重要。
7.1 敏捷培训与教育
通过定期的敏捷培训和教育,团队成员可以掌握敏捷方法论和工具的使用。例如,组织Scrum Master和Product Owner的培训,确保团队成员了解各自的角色和职责,从而更好地协作和执行。
7.2 建立敏捷文化
敏捷文化强调团队协作、持续改进和客户导向。通过建立敏捷文化,团队成员能够更好地适应变化和挑战。例如,通过定期的团队建设活动和反馈机制,营造开放、信任和互助的工作氛围,确保团队成员能够积极参与和贡献。
八、案例分析与实践经验
通过分析成功的敏捷项目案例和总结实践经验,可以为其他工程项目提供参考和借鉴。
8.1 成功案例分析
例如,某大型桥梁建设项目采用了Scrum框架,通过短期迭代和持续反馈,大大提高了项目的交付速度和质量。项目团队定期召开冲刺会议,评估当前进展并调整计划,确保项目按时交付。
8.2 实践经验总结
根据成功案例,总结出适用于工程项目的敏捷实践经验。例如,建立跨职能团队、使用敏捷工具、强调客户参与和持续改进等,都是实现敏捷项目管理的关键要素。
九、挑战与解决方案
在实施敏捷项目管理的过程中,团队可能会面临一些挑战,需要及时识别并解决。
9.1 文化转变的挑战
传统的工程项目管理通常采用瀑布式方法,转变为敏捷方法可能会面临文化和思维模式的挑战。通过培训和教育,逐步转变团队成员的思维方式,推动敏捷文化的建立和发展。
9.2 资源协调与分配
在工程项目中,资源协调和分配是一个重要挑战。通过灵活的项目规划和有效的资源管理,确保各个子项目和团队能够高效协作和执行。例如,使用敏捷工具跟踪资源使用情况,及时调整资源分配,确保项目顺利进行。
十、未来发展与趋势
随着敏捷项目管理在工程领域的应用不断深入,未来发展和趋势值得关注。
10.1 敏捷与数字化结合
随着数字化技术的发展,敏捷项目管理与数字化技术的结合将成为一种趋势。例如,利用BIM(建筑信息模型)技术,可以实现项目的数字化管理和可视化,提高项目的协作效率和决策准确性。
10.2 敏捷方法的扩展应用
敏捷方法不仅适用于软件开发和工程项目,未来可能会扩展应用到更多领域。例如,在产品开发、市场营销和运营管理等领域,敏捷方法同样能够提高效率和响应速度。
十一、总结与展望
通过采用敏捷方法论、强调跨职能团队合作、持续反馈与迭代、灵活的项目规划和注重客户需求,工程项目管理可以实现敏捷化,提高项目效率和质量。未来,随着敏捷方法的不断发展和应用,将有更多工程项目受益于敏捷项目管理,提高竞争力和市场价值。
相关问答FAQs:
1. 敏捷项目管理的核心原则有哪些?
敏捷项目管理的核心原则包括:持续交付价值、迭代和增量开发、自组织和跨功能团队、快速反馈和调整、客户合作和参与。这些原则帮助项目团队在快速变化的环境中灵活应对需求变更,减少风险,提高项目交付效率。
2. 如何进行敏捷项目规划?
敏捷项目规划是一个动态的过程,可以通过以下步骤进行:
- 确定项目目标和愿景:明确项目的目标和愿景,确定项目的范围和关键要素。
- 制定产品待办清单:与利益相关者合作,收集并优先排序产品需求,形成待办清单。
- 制定迭代计划:将待办清单分解为一系列迭代,每个迭代的长度一般为2-4周,确定每个迭代的目标和交付内容。
- 定义迭代会议和沟通机制:确定迭代计划会议、每日站会、评审会议和回顾会议等敏捷项目管理必备的会议和沟通机制。
- 完善需求和任务:在每个迭代开始前,团队与产品负责人合作,对待办清单进行详细拆分和细化,明确需求和任务。
3. 如何保证敏捷项目的有效沟通和协作?
敏捷项目管理强调团队成员之间的密切协作和高效沟通,以下是一些保证敏捷项目有效沟通和协作的方法:
- 每日站会:团队成员每天举行短暂的会议,分享进展、问题和需求,保持信息的及时流动。
- 信息可视化:使用看板、迭代计划图、燃尽图等工具,将项目进展和任务状态可视化,帮助团队成员共享信息和理解项目状况。
- 跨功能团队:组建跨功能团队,使团队成员具备多个技能,能够跨界合作和互相支持。
- 及时反馈和调整:团队成员和利益相关者之间建立开放的沟通渠道,及时反馈问题和需求变化,以便及时调整项目计划和交付内容。